Cannabinoid Profile
The cannabinoid profile of Gorilla Glue #4 Auto is a key reason behind its popularity among both medicinal and recreational users. Laboratory tests have reported THC levels typically ranging between 20% and 25% under optimal conditions. This potency ensures a robust psychoactive effect while maintaining medicinal benefits.
CBD levels in this strain are generally low, often around 0.1% to 0.3%, accentuating its recreational appeal rather than therapeutic applications. The precise ratios are critical as they influence the overall user experience, providing a potent yet manageable high.
Regular lab analyses and consumer reports have validated these figures, giving growers confidence in its consistent performance. The strong THC concentration, backed by measurable statistics, makes it an excellent choice for users seeking powerful effects coupled with a distinct flavor and aroma.
Terpene Profile
The terpene profile of Gorilla Glue #4 Auto plays a significant role in defining its unique sensory properties. Dominant terpenes such as myrcene, caryophyllene, and limonene have been identified through gas chromatography in several studies. These terpenes account for both its aroma and the subtle nuances of its flavor.
Myrcene, typically prevalent at around 40-50% of the terpene makeup, is responsible for the earthy, musky tones. Caryophyllene contributes to a spicy, peppery undertone, while limonene offers a hint of citrus that lifts the overall profile.
Experts assert that these synergistic terpene interactions enhance both the psychoactive and therapeutic properties of the strain. With precise laboratory measurements confirming these percentages, growers and users can reliably predict the strain’s sensory outcomes.

Comprehensive Cultivation Guide
Cultivating Gorilla Glue #4 Auto requires attention to detail, as meticulous care is needed to achieve its full potential. This auto-flowering strain is ideal for growers due to its rapid growth cycle, typically culminating in harvest within 8-10 weeks from germination. Indoor cultivation is particularly conducive to optimizing yield due to controlled environmental factors.
New growers report yields ranging from 300-400 grams per square meter under optimal conditions. Optimal conditions include maintaining a temperature range of 20-26°C (68-79°F) and relative humidity levels between 50-60% during the flowering stage.
The strain’s robust genetic makeup ensures it is relatively resilient to common pests and diseases when grown indoors. Regular monitoring of pH levels in both soil and hydroponic setups is recommended, ideally kept between 6.0 and 6.5.
A combination of organic nutrients and appropriate lighting, such as high-intensity discharge (HID) lights, is suggested to maximize bud density and resin production. Growers can benefit from advanced data logging systems that track environmental conditions and maximize yield consistency.
Outdoor cultivation is equally rewarding, though growers must select a site with appropriate sunlight exposure and moderate climate conditions. Many seasoned cultivators point to a thriving outdoor yield in regions with extended growing seasons.
Pruning and defoliation are recommended in dense canopy clusters to improve airflow and light penetration. Training techniques such as low-stress training (LST) can further enhance yields by ensuring even light distribution among all buds.
Regular applications of organic pesticides and fungicides, supported by statistical data from previous growth cycles, have shown a reduction in pest-related issues by nearly 40%. These cultivation techniques are essential for sustaining the strain's vigorous growth and potent chemical profile.
Harvesting should be timed carefully; most experts recommend checking trichome development under a microscope until they achieve an amber hue for optimal potency. A staggered harvesting approach may also maximize yields for those with larger setups.
Curing and storage are equally important, ensuring that the final product retains its rich flavor profile and potency over time. Detailed logs maintained by growers have indicated that proper curing can enhance the overall terpene profile by up to 25%.
